It allows you to find out what your target audience is interested in
Twitter trending is an excellent marketing tool that enables you to identify topics that your target audience is interested in. By analyzing the trending topics on Twitter, you can use these topics to generate content and build your social media strategy. This type of data is useful for brands coming out with new products or services as it will let them know what people are talking about in the real world.
Twitter has a tool called Trends for You, which allows you to pick a trend and explore it. It displays headlines, most popular topics, and other interesting information about what people are talking about. Trending topics are particularly useful if you want to learn about what your target audience is talking about and how to speak directly to them.

It amplify marginalized voices
Twitter’s trending feature, which automatically monitors how often a particular topic is posted, was originally designed to reflect the popular discussion on Twitter. However, when users began to use the trending feature to promote their own causes and create media coverage, the trending feature became a tool for manipulating conversations and amplifying the voices of marginalized groups.
Though the trending feature may be used to spread political messages, there are still a number of challenges that need to be considered before it can truly benefit marginalized voices. First of all, scholars need to be aware of the limits of the communicative platform. Moreover, they must also take into account the potential import of a marginalized voice’s invocation.
